WebMar 22, 2013 · The hAT transposons and related domesticated sequences constitute a large superfamily that was recently characterized and divided into the Ac and Buster families, … WebThis article describes the isolation and molecular and genetic characterization of Mx (for mobile element induced by x-rays), a third autonomous member of the hAT transposon superfamily in maize. Mx is 3731 bp long, ends in 13-bp terminal inverted repeats (TIRs), and causes an 8-bp duplication of the target site.

Protein sequences used in the article were collected from several … WebThe BO transposase genes constitute a new member of the hAT transposon superfamily. To gain further insight into the function and evolution of the BO transposase genes, we searched for their domains using InterProScan. Three domains were found: a hAT dimerization, a hAT-like transposase, and a ribonuclease H-like domain.
